nAcciyAr tirumozhi VI - vAraNam Ayiram

pASuram 6.4 (sixth tirumozhi - pAsuram 4 nARRiSai tIrtham)

 

 

A. Translation from SrImAn SaDagOpan's tamizh treatise:

 

"Several brAhmaNa SrEshTha-s bring holy waters from all the

four directions; brahma, periyAzhwAr and the sapta-rishis

and vedic scholars take the tIrtham that has been purified

with udakaSAnti mantrams and sprinkle it on my head

and chant ASIrvAdam for me. I see Lord ranganAtha,

who stands like a sarvA~nga sundaran, decorated with

colorful garland. I saw in my dream, my hand and His

hand being tied together with ka~nkaNam."

 

nARRiSai tIrtham koNarndu nani nalgi

pArppanac ciTTargaL pallAr eDuttEttip

pUppunaik kaNNip punidanODu en tannaik

kAppu nAN kaTTak kanAk kaNDEn tozhi! nAn

 

B. Some additional thoughts (from SrI PVP):

 

nARRiSai tIrtham koNarndu: Just as the vanara-s brought

water from the four oceans for SrI rAmapirAN's pattAbhishekam,

ANDAL in her dream sees that the holy waters are being

brought for her marriage from all four directions.

 

nani nalgi: This refers to the holy waters being sprinkled

well. SAstra-s say that if holy water is sprinkled well,

it will bring long life; so, the elders do tIrtha prOkshaNam

on godai.

 

pArppanac-ciTTargal - The reference here is not just to

brAhmins, but the best among them, who have learned well

the veda-s, and who are well respected by all.

 

pUp-punai kaNNip-puniDan: SrI PVP's anubhavam here is

wonderful. Unlike godai who is all dressed up with ornaments,

kaNNan is wearing a single garland after His bath, and is

coming for the vedic ceremonies wearing a pavitram in His

finger; He is walking very carefully, holding His dress to

make sure it does not come in contact with anybody.

He even declares to everyone around "Don't come near me

and touch me", and with great AcAram, comes to godai with

extreme purity. Why does kaNNan observe this much

AcAram? He thinks if AcAram is not observed, periyAzhwAr

might not give his daughter in marriage to Him.

 

ennaik kAppu nAN kaTTa - Even though ANDAL really wants to

have the sparSam from kaNNan, and even though this has not

materialized, she is happy that she had the touch of the purohita

who had contact with kaNNan when he tied the ka~nkaNam

for kaNNan.
